PCM1702U-JE6 Equivalent & Substitute Parts

Part Overview

The PCM1702U-JE6 is a 20-bit audio digital-to-analog converter (DAC) manufactured by Texas Instruments, designed for serial audio applications with a 44.1 kHz sampling rate. This component operates on dual ±5V supply and is housed in a 20-SOIC surface mount package. The part is currently obsolete, making identification of suitable substitute components essential for ongoing system support and new design implementations.

Substitute Part Grouping Explanation

Substitute components for the PCM1702U-JE6 are identified based on functional compatibility within the audio DAC category. The primary substitutes—PCM1795DB and PCM1795DBR—share the following critical parameters with the original part:

  • Dual-channel audio DAC architecture
  • Surface mount technology
  • Texas Instruments manufacture
  • Operating temperature range of -25°C to 85°C
  • ROHS3 compliance and REACH unaffected status
  • Same HTSUS classification (8542.39.0001)

The PCM1795 series represents an enhanced evolution of the PCM1702 platform, offering increased resolution (32 bits versus 20 bits) and higher sampling rate capability (200 kHz versus 44.1 kHz). Both substitute parts maintain compatibility with the original supply voltage specifications through dual supply options (3V to 3.6V and 5V).

Engineering Selection Recommendations

The PCM1702U-JE6 is classified as obsolete, necessitating component substitution for new production and ongoing system support. Both PCM1795DB and PCM1795DBR are active products from Texas Instruments and maintain full ROHS3 compliance and REACH unaffected status, meeting regulatory requirements equivalent to the original part.

PCM1795DB is supplied in tube packaging, while PCM1795DBR is supplied in cut tape and Digi-Reel format. Both variants are functionally identical and differ only in packaging and distribution method. Selection between these two should be based on procurement volume and assembly line requirements.

The package transition from 20-SOIC to 28-SSOP requires PCB layout modification. Both substitute parts maintain the same 0.209" (5.30mm) width specification, facilitating footprint adaptation. The improved moisture sensitivity level (MSL 1 versus MSL 2) provides extended shelf life and reduced handling constraints.

Frequently Asked Questions (FAQ)

Q: Can PCM1795DB and PCM1795DBR be used interchangeably?

A: Yes. Both parts are functionally identical audio DACs with the same electrical specifications. The difference is packaging format: PCM1795DB uses tube packaging, while PCM1795DBR uses cut tape and Digi-Reel format. Selection depends on procurement volume and assembly process requirements.

Q: What is the primary difference between PCM1702U-JE6 and PCM1795 series?

A: The PCM1795 series offers higher resolution (32 bits versus 20 bits) and higher sampling rate capability (200 kHz versus 44.1 kHz). Both support dual-channel audio output and maintain compatible operating temperature ranges. The PCM1795 also supports both DSD and PCM data interfaces, compared to serial interface only on the PCM1702U-JE6.

Q: Does the package change from 20-SOIC to 28-SSOP affect compatibility?

A: Yes, a PCB layout redesign is required. The 28-SSOP package has a different pin count and footprint than the 20-SOIC. Both maintain the same 0.209" width, but the increased pin count necessitates new PCB artwork and assembly procedures.

Q: Are supply voltage requirements compatible?

A: The PCM1702U-JE6 requires ±5V dual supply. The PCM1795 series accepts 3V to 3.6V and 5V supplies with separate analog and digital supply pins. Existing ±5V supply designs can be adapted to the PCM1795 series, though optimization to lower voltage operation is possible.

Q: How does the moisture sensitivity level change affect handling?

A: The PCM1702U-JE6 has MSL 2 (1 year shelf life), while PCM1795 parts have MSL 1 (unlimited shelf life). This improvement reduces moisture-related failures and extends storage duration without baking requirements.
